Sister Mary Fran grew up in Somerville, MA, the second oldest in a family of five. She assumed household responsibility at an early age because of her mother’s debilitating illness. "I was attracted to the Daughters because of the personal interest they took in me and my family when I was in grade school. They knew I had responsibilities at home and were always helping in little ways. They showed great sensitivity to the reality of their students’ lives."
Mary Fran has a Bachelor’s degree in Education and a Master’s in Religious Education from Boston College. She also has done post graduate education in spirituality and spiritual direction. "I have been in education for most of my life as a Daughter of Charity, and have taught on every level from elementary through high school and college. I continued to use my teaching skills as a Director of Religious Education and even when assigned to spiritual direction and retreat work. The highlight of my ministry was visiting our Sisters in Ethiopia and doing a workshop for them. I love anything that puts me in touch with the international aspect of our community. Being a Daughter of Charity has opened me up to the world and the human community like no other experience. She often says, "all of my previous experience as a Daughter has prepared me for this ministry of leadership in which I am now engaged."
Mary Fran is currently the Provincial of the Northeast Province. She is an avid reader and an equally enthusiastic bird watcher! She also enjoys knitting and a good movie now and then.
